Scottish actor Gerard Butler's muscles were enhanced by technical filming tricks in the historic epic 300 to beef up the actor's already bulging physique. Butler, who was frequently filmed topless in the film inspired by Frank Miller's graphic novel, endured six weeks of strenuous training to get in shape for the role of LEONIDAS the Spartans leader. Post-production specialist PIERRE RAYMOND, who worked on the film says, "When you make a decision to shoot guys that are very well built, if you light them and start to play on contrast and have very dark scenes you will naturally increase the body's details."
